American Blue Ribbon Holdings shuttered 33 locations and filed for Chapter 11 bankruptcy protection Monday, the company announced. The filing does not involve or affect the operations of O’Charley’s or 99 Restaurants, which are not part of ABRH (a company separate from American Blue Ribbon). Fidelity Newport Holdings owns ABRH, which owns American Blue Ribbon Holdings. American Blue Ribbon… read more

The Food and Drug Administration continues to assert that soy leghemoglobin remains safe for use as a color additive in ground beef analogue products, which includes plant-based Impossible Burgers. The F.D.A. on Dec. 17 said it concluded objections raised by the Center for Food Safety did not justify a hearing or provide a basis for revoking the… read more
